
It has been suggested by Ashcroft that, if solid hydrogen has a metallic phase (under a pressure > 1 megabar), such a phase could be a supraconductor with very high critical temperature. Orders of magnitude for its supraconductive properties (Tc, Hc, k, etc...) are considered in relation with the physical conditions in the planet Jupiter. The possibility that supracurrents create Jupiter's magnetic field is discussed.
